Gordon Hayward suffered a horrific leg injury (initial diagnois is a fractured ankle) in his debut for the Boston Celtics on Tuesday night in Cleveland, after the All-Star forward signed a four-year, $128 million deal with Boston over the offseason.

While Twitter has been (mostly) full of players, fans, and media showing support for Hayward after the gruesome injury, Skip Bayless had a very, well, Skip Bayless-esque tweet.

That drew plenty of response from Twitter, including NBA stars DeMar DeRozan and Rudy Gay referring to Bayless as a clown.
